This in-depth course is delivered in two parts. When registering, you are enrolling in both parts.
You will learn tips and tricks to navigate efficiently and create effective spreadsheets in one of Microsoft's most powerful programs. Learn to build basic formulas and functions with an emphasis on relative and absolute referencing. Learn to make your sheets and printouts easier to read with special formatting techniques. An important class for the beginner as well as for the self-taught Excel user.
Participants will receive an Excel workbook and flash drive with all necessary materials on it ahead of the start date.
Prerequisite: Microsoft Excel 2016 for Business: Beginner or equivalent experience.
